Top Operations Executive plans and directs an organization's operational policies, objectives, and initiatives. Develops strategies and deploys tactics to attain short- and long-term financial and mission-critical operational goals. Being a Top Operations Executive executes organizational strategies. Implements operational processes to meet the needs of the business, produce sustainable growth, and minimize risk. Additionally, Top Operations Executive evaluates operational performance results against organizational goals. Develops operating budgets. Ensures compliance with standards and regulations.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to an executive. The Top Operations Executive manages a business unit, division, or corporate function with major organizational impact. Establishes overall direction and strategic initiatives for the given major function or line of business. Has acquired the business acumen and leadership experience to become a top function or division head.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Position Summary:

    The technology areas of focus for the Data Center / DMZ Production Services Specialist includes routing and switching, business to business connectivity, and emerging technologies such as Software Defined Networking. Production Services Specialists are expected to be well versed in numerous networking protocols, technologies and troubleshooting methodology, including the use of proactive and reactive tools. The work is always in alignment to the current and approved Network Services Standards, Incident and Problem Management Policies & Procedures, governance and management policies set forth by the firm.

    This position will interface directly with internal stakeholders and external suppliers/providers, architecture, product engineering, product management, and business management. At times, they may interface with various levels of senior management.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are a must. The candidate must be able to work on their own and successfully in team settings in various sizes and locations. Adherence and use of standards, product sets, templates, systems, and artifacts are important to the success of the individual, the department, and the firm at large. The Data Center / DMZ Production Services Specialist will be considered a subject matter expert in their field and is expected to stay current with various technologies, organizational goals, and industry trends to drive end to end value.

According to the United States Census Bureau, Raleigh occupies a total area of 144.0 square miles (373.0 km2), of which 142 square miles (369 km2) is land and 0.97 square miles (2.5 km2), or 0.76%, is covered by water. The Neuse River flows through the northeast end of the city. Raleigh is located in the northeast central region of North Carolina, where the Piedmont and Atlantic Coastal Plain regions meet.
